What’s Thermoregulation Anyway?

In the simplest terms, thermoregulation is the body’s way of keeping itself cool when things heat up, literally. Imagine you’re running a marathon under the blazing sun. Your muscles are firing on all cylinders, generating heat like a furnace. If your body can't figure out how to cool down, you’re in trouble. That's where thermoregulation steps in—it’s all about maintaining that Goldilocks zone of internal temperature—not too hot, not too cold, just right.

The body pulls off this balancing act through heat gain and heat loss mechanisms. Picture the process like a finely tuned orchestra: the sweat glands, blood flow, and even your breathing work together to make sure you stay in the green zone. If things go south and your core temperature spikes, it not only puts a cap on your performance but also puts you at risk for heat-related illnesses, like heat exhaustion or heat stroke. Why Is It Important for Athletes?

So, how does this all connect to athletic performance? Let’s break it down. Firstly, when the body effectively regulates its temperature, it ensures everything else can operate smoothly. Efficient thermoregulation is like having a well-oiled machine—optimal muscle performance and metabolic efficiency are the end benefits. Your muscles need energy to function, right? Well, guess what? When they’re busy battling heat instead of focusing on the task at hand, performance dips faster than a bad beat drop at a party.

Key Points:

  • Sweating: When you sweat, your body releases moisture onto your skin; the evaporation of this sweat cools you down. If you’re sweating bullets, that’s a good sign that your thermoregulation is working.

  • Blood Flow Adjustments: Your body alters blood flow to various parts, pulling it away from less critical areas (like your stomach) and sending it to your skin to help with cooling. Think of it like traffic management during peak hours.

  • Breathing Rate: When you ramp up the intensity of your workout, your breathing rate increases as well, creating another cooling mechanism. You’ve probably noticed this when you’re huffing and puffing during an intense workout.

A Personal Touch: How to Manage Your Thermoregulation

You might be asking yourself, “Okay, but what can I do about it?” Well, here are some practical tips to really harness the power of thermoregulation:

  1. Stay Hydrated: This might feel like a no-brainer, but seriously—keeping up with your fluids is crucial. Dehydration can mess with your sweating ability, sending your effort to the dumpster.

  2. Know Your Body: Everyone has a different threshold for heat. Pay attention to how your body reacts during workouts. Are you tired out sooner than expected? It might be time to check your cooling system—your thermoregulation might need help.

  3. Dress Smart: Choosing the right attire can work wonders. Lightweight, breathable materials can help your body cool down quickly.

  4. Timing is Everything: Training in the cooler parts of the day can reduce the risk of overheating. Why push it when you can have an easier time pushing yourself?
